How Kaysville Police Department: Protecting Utah's Family-Friendly Community Actually Works
At its core, Kaysville Police Department: Protecting Utah's Family-Friendly Community functions through a combination of traditional law enforcement and community engagement tactics. The department employs a mix of patrol units, traffic enforcement, and investigative units to handle immediate safety needs. However, its distinguishing factor lies in its focus on building long-term relationships with residents. Officers often participate in neighborhood events, school programs, and local meetings to maintain open lines of communication. This dual approach ensures that the city remains not only safe but also socially cohesive.

What specific services does the Kaysville Police Department provide to families?
The department offers a range of services designed with family safety in mind. These include school resource officer programs, community workshops on topics like home security, and participation in youth sports leagues. They also provide non-emergency reporting options for issues that do not require immediate intervention, allowing officers to focus on critical calls while still addressing community concerns. This tiered response system helps maintain a visible presence without overwhelming emergency lines.

Things People Often Misunderstand
A common myth is that a focus on being family-friendly equates to a lack of seriousness in enforcing laws. This is inaccurate; Kaysville Police Department: Protecting Utah's Family-Friendly Community maintains strict standards for behavior while also showing empathy. Officers are trained to enforce the law impartially, but also to consider the context and impact on the community. Another misunderstanding is that such departments are only reactive. In reality, a large portion of their work is proactive, involving outreach, education, and partnership building to prevent issues before they escalate. Clearing up these misconceptions is vital for fostering a healthy dialogue between the public and the police.
